Established in 1996

If you've been wondering where "The Best Chowda & Clamcakes in Narragansett" have gone, wonder no more.

 

The Starboard Galley, formerly located at that little shack at the south end of the Narragansett Sea Wall, from 1996 through 2006, is open again for its second full season at 5 Angell Rd. Narragansett, RI 02882; right across from Scarborough beach.

 

Molly Marks and partner Tom Silvia are 20 year veterans of the local restaurant scene. In addition to running the Starboard Galley in Narragansett from 1996 to 2006, they also owned and ran Terms Italian Restaurant. "Our mission is to get people hooked on Chowder and clamcakes...one bowl, one cake at a time." said Tom Silvia. "In addition to Molly's grandmother's recipe for chowder and my original Clam Cake recipe, our menu has one not-so-secret ingredient: Fresh quality seafood. No fish is ever frozen."  

 

We're looking forward to seeing our old friends at our new location and we are absolutely thrilled to be back in Narragansett!

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

Tom spent twenty years as a commercial Lobsterman so he knows his seafood, plus he's a generous guy, so skimpy portions are not in his DNA.
